diff --git a/packages/console/src/Console.tsx b/packages/console/src/Console.tsx index dd1d9d940e..1426d01973 100644 --- a/packages/console/src/Console.tsx +++ b/packages/console/src/Console.tsx @@ -614,7 +614,10 @@ export class Console extends PureComponent { scrollConsoleHistoryToBottom(force = false): void { const pane = this.consoleHistoryScrollPane.current; assertNotNull(pane); - if (!force && pane.scrollTop < pane.scrollHeight - pane.offsetHeight) { + if ( + !force && + Math.abs(pane.scrollHeight - pane.clientHeight - pane.scrollTop) >= 1 + ) { return; }